X-Git-Url: https://gerrit.o-ran-sc.org/r/gitweb?a=blobdiff_plain;f=jjb%2Fnonrtric%2Fnonrtric.yaml;h=d78233f6559cb611c7261c4f0d575270a0d14fcf;hb=da252d2f419ea69e7f0443f7207a34c403ea1b66;hp=ff7e8ff71ada8a0e24d6d62928cbe04d79ac197c;hpb=223c60c5688bd67a9629f7a548a9c9c8ef6841b3;p=ci-management.git diff --git a/jjb/nonrtric/nonrtric.yaml b/jjb/nonrtric/nonrtric.yaml index ff7e8ff7..d78233f6 100644 --- a/jjb/nonrtric/nonrtric.yaml +++ b/jjb/nonrtric/nonrtric.yaml @@ -9,6 +9,40 @@ name: nonrtric-info project: nonrtric project-name: nonrtric - branch: master + build-node: centos7-builder-1c-1g jobs: - gerrit-info-yaml-verify + +- nonrtric_jdk11: &nonrtric_jdk11 + # values apply to all projects here + name: nonrtric-jdk11 + # git repo + project: nonrtric + # jenkins job name prefix + project-name: nonrtric + # maven settings file has docker credentials + mvn-settings: nonrtric-settings + # defaults.yaml value is NOT used due to value set in lf-maven-jobs.yaml + java-version: openjdk11 + mvn-version: mvn36 + +- project: + <<: *nonrtric_jdk11 + mvn-params: -Dbuild.number=${{BUILD_NUMBER}} + jobs: + - gerrit-maven-docker-verify + - gerrit-maven-docker-merge + - gerrit-maven-docker-stage + stream: + - master: + branch: master + +- project: + <<: *nonrtric_jdk11 + name: nonrtric-release + branch: master + # maven release requires sigul which requires centos + # container release requires docker + build-node: centos7-docker-2c-8g + jobs: + - '{project-name}-gerrit-release-jobs'